Dream Dock Secures Publishing Deal with Digital Vortex Entertainment for Horror-Fishing Adventure DREADMOOR
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ter

Nicosia, Cyprus — Independent game developer Dream Dock has announced a publishing partnership with Digital Vortex Entertainment for its upcoming title DREADMOOR, a dark and atmospheric horror-fishing adventure set in a flooded, post-apocalyptic world. The agreement marks a significant step for the emerging studio as it looks to bring its distinctive intellectual property to a global gaming audience.

Scaling Production and Global Reach

The collaboration, formally revealed on 30 October, will see Digital Vortex take on publishing and global distribution responsibilities for the project, supporting Dream Dock as it scales up production ahead of a full release targeted for the fourth quarter of 2026. Both companies describe the partnership as an opportunity to elevate an ambitious concept that blends psychological horror, survival mechanics and deep-sea exploration into a single, story-driven experience.

Early Market Momentum

Since its initial reveal in April 2025, DREADMOOR has already drawn considerable attention from players and critics alike. Within just ten days of announcement, the title surpassed 40,000 wishlists on Steam, placing it among the top 600 most-wishlisted games on the platform — an impressive feat given its minimal marketing exposure. This early enthusiasm suggests strong commercial potential and has provided both studios with confidence in the game’s long-term trajectory.

A Dark World Beneath the Surface

Described by Dream Dock as a “dark first-person horror fishing adventure”, DREADMOOR transports players into a desolate world where the remnants of humanity cling to survival among submerged ruins and hostile waters. Players take on the role of an angler navigating both land and sea, uncovering sinister secrets while hunting strange aquatic creatures that lurk in the depths. The gameplay blends exploration, combat, crafting, and psychological tension, supported by cinematic storytelling that aims to immerse players in its eerie and unpredictable setting.

Influences and Creative Direction

Drawing inspiration from acclaimed titles such as DREDGE, Metro Exodus and Resident Evil, the developers seek to fuse survival-horror sensibilities with a meditative yet menacing fishing experience. This hybrid approach positions DREADMOOR within a growing niche of narrative-driven, atmospheric indie games that emphasise mood and immersion over spectacle.

Developer’s Vision

Dream Dock’s chief executive Rostislav Fedorov said the collaboration with Digital Vortex would allow the studio to realise its full creative vision.

“We’re building an IP that goes far beyond fishing in the apocalypse,” said Fedorov. “Partnering with Digital Vortex Entertainment allows us to scale production, refine the vision, and bring DREADMOOR’s madness to a global audience.”

Publisher’s Perspective

For Digital Vortex, the partnership represents a strategic investment in an emerging creative studio with a distinctive aesthetic and genre approach. Chief executive Alex Izotov praised Dream Dock’s concept and artistic direction.

“At Digital Vortex Entertainment, we were captivated by Dream Dock’s clear vision for the game and their approach to creating a haunting fusion inspired by Lovecraftian horror and post-nuclear survival. It’s a unique and powerful project, and we’re excited to help bring their dark and beautiful world to a wide audience,” said Izotov.

Strategic Industry Positioning

Founded in Cyprus, Dream Dock has established itself as a developer focused on high-concept, atmospheric projects that push the boundaries of genre conventions. Digital Vortex, meanwhile, has positioned itself as a publisher supporting innovative titles that merge strong storytelling with visual artistry. Their collaboration on DREADMOOR aligns with a wider trend in the independent gaming sector, where publishers increasingly invest in original IPs that offer distinct emotional and artistic experiences.

Market Outlook

Beyond its creative ambitions, DREADMOOR reflects a broader commercial strategy aimed at tapping into the popularity of psychological horror and survival exploration games. The title’s early wishlist success on Steam indicates a receptive audience for experimental, story-driven projects that combine horror elements with non-traditional mechanics such as fishing and crafting.
